Button Masala
Button Masala, invented in 2009 by Anuj Sharma, is an innovative joinery system that transforms clothing into versatile, multi-style garments simply by shifting buttons—allowing one dress to become many without cutting or stitching (except at the hem). Designed for flexibility and sustainability, the fabric can always be restored to its original form, and its one-size-fits-most approach makes it easy to adjust for different body types. Rooted in the idea of design democracy, Button Masala has empowered over 40,000 people since its inception, making fashion more accessible, adaptable, and creative.
